Comprehending Bay Windows
Before diving into how to find the ideal installer, it's important to comprehend what bay windows are and their benefits. A bay window integrates three or more window panels that extend beyond the exterior wall of a building, forming a small alcove. They can be created in different designs, including standard Victorian, modern, and even custom designs.

Costs of Bay Window Installation
The cost of setting up a bay window can vary considerably depending upon various aspects, consisting of the size, material, installation complexity, and geographical area. Below is a general cost breakdown:
Cost FactorTypical CostWindow Units (3-panel)₤ 1,000 - ₤ 2,500Installation Labor₤ 300 - ₤ 1,200Extra Materials (frames, drywall)₤ 200 - ₤ 1,000Total Estimated Cost₤ 1,500 - ₤ 4,700
Keep in mind: Costs can substantially vary based upon customizations and local market conditions.

Q2: What materials are best for bay windows?
Typical products for bay windows consist of vinyl, wood, fiberglass, and aluminum. Each material includes unique benefits and disadvantages regarding insulation, upkeep, and cost.
Q3: Are permits needed for bay window installation?
Many local municipalities need licenses for structural modifications, consisting of adding brand-new bay windows. It's important to examine local regulations and consult your installer about acquiring the necessary permits.
Q4: How do I keep my bay windows?
Routine cleansing and assessment are essential. Clean the glass with a moderate solution, and check for any indications of wear or damage around the framing to ensure long-lasting performance.
Q5: Can I replace just part of my bay window?
Yes. If the bay window structure is sound, it is often possible to change only the window panels. Consult your installer for specific suggestions based on your existing windows.
